Full Stack Developer - Cleveland, United States - Elajika Inc

    Default job background
    contract
    Description
    Position Full Stack DeveloperLocation Cleveland OHDuration 6 Months ContractClient Key BankNote USC or GC onlyRequired Experience / Skills

    • Bachelor's degree in Computer/Information Science or Information Systems Management or equivalent
    • Passion for delivering quality software learning new technologies and mentoring others
    • Minimum of 5 years experience in Java/JEE based applications and development
    • Experience using the following software frameworks/concepts Client side MVC Spring Hibernate Junit Maven microservices SOAP/Rest frameworks Spring MVC
    • At least two years of experience building complex web applications using Angular (or other similar JavaScript based frameworks) in a corporate environment
    • Experience with client-side UI frameworks like AngularJS and how these integrate into a REST services framework
    • Experience in Linux/Unix/Mac OS X based environments comfortable working with command line tools & scripting
    • Experience with the following tools & technologies Docker Jenkins Selenium GIT Swagger Eclipse Tomcat SonarQube
    • Experience with Continuous Integration/Continuous Delivery environment utilizing automated testing as well as Test Driven Development
    • Experience working on teams that have employed agile and lean methodologies.
    • Experience building mobile apps using Cordova and Ionic (or other similar mobile development frameworks)
    • Experience with Bootstrap or similar